New Business Bid Manager Flexible Working

Job LocationEaglescliffe
EducationNot Mentioned
Salary30,000 - 35,000 per annum
IndustryNot Mentioned
Functional AreaNot Mentioned
Job TypePermanent , full-time

Job Description

IntroductionWe are currently recruiting for a New Business Bid Manager to join an award winning IT Managed Services Provider. This highly successful business has continued to grow year on year, almost doubling in headcount in the last two years. The role sits within abusy team with planned growth covering various UK regions. This role will focus on Bid and Tender management within the North East and North Yorkshire, and you will work as part of a busy and growing sales team. As a key role within the business, you willbe responsible for working alongside internal stakeholders to co-ordinate and ensure Bids are completed, submitted and delivered to in accordance with SLAs.We are looking to identifycandidates with bid writing experience and technical background who would consider moving into a commercial setting, where your knowledge will enable you to produce winning bids.The RoleResponsibilities:

  • Identify and source new business opportunities from relevant frameworks- PPQs, RFP ,ITTs
  • Manage and maintain relationships with clients
  • Operate as the lead point of contact for any and all matters specific to bids and tenders
  • Build and maintain strong, long-lasting customer relationships
  • Identify internal stakeholders and co-ordinate the completion of Bids within the given timescale
  • Manage the full tender cycle from responding to initial enquiry to final presentation and onboarding
  • Completing administrative work as required
The Candidate
  • Experienced in Bid/tender writing
  • Broad understanding and knowledge of Infrastructure and Networking Technologies, Microsoft Partner and Managed Service Provider prefered
  • The ability to prioritise and manage your time efficiently
  • Excellent communication and written skills with great attention to detail
  • Ability to build strong working relationships (internal/external)
  • Determined, enthusiastic, reliable and sociable
  • Self motivated, achievement orientated, ability to use own initiative
What Youll Gain in Return
  • Base salary of £30,000 - £35,000
  • 32 days holiday
  • Flexible working hours to suit you
  • Personal development plan with funded training and accreditations
  • Private Health insurance, with Mental Health Cover included
  • Life insurance
  • and much more..
